Quick Answer

Trousseau Tray Decoration is the art of arranging and embellishing a bride's gifted items — sarees, jewellery, dry fruits, sweets, and cosmetics — on decorative trays using fabrics, flowers, ribbons, and thematic props. In Havelock Island, decorators blend coastal elements like seashells, tropical blooms, and jute with traditional Indian motifs to create visually stunning bridal presentations for destination weddings.

What Makes Trousseau Tray Decoration Special for a Havelock Island Wedding?

Havelock Island's wedding aesthetic is defined by open skies, lush greenery, and a relaxed coastal vibe that mainland venues simply cannot replicate. Trousseau Tray Decoration here carries a distinct personality: decorators incorporate dried palm fronds, fresh frangipani, starfish motifs, and woven jute bases alongside traditional gold foil and red velvet to honour Indian customs. The result is a presentation that honours the bride's roots while celebrating the extraordinary setting. Most couples opt for a pre-wedding gift presentation ceremony at their resort — places like Barefoot at Havelock or Symphony Palms — where the trays are displayed on a specially styled table overlooking the sea. The tropical humidity also informs material choices; experienced decorators prefer silk fabric wraps over paper-based finishes and use tropical flowers that hold their form in coastal conditions. This local expertise is what separates a good trousseau gifting setup from a truly memorable one.

Popular Styles and Themes for Bridal Tray Arrangement in Havelock Island

Couples visiting Havelock Island for their wedding choose from several popular styling directions. The Tropical Luxe style layers gold organza with hibiscus and bird-of-paradise blooms, creating a rich contrast against natural wicker trays — ideal for a beach wedding gifting moment at sunset. The Coastal Traditional approach keeps the shagun tray decoration format intact — red and gold dupatta drapes, dried rose petals, diyas — but adds subtle seashell and pearl accents at the borders. The Minimalist Island style uses white linen, single-stem anthuriums, and kraft-paper tags for couples who prefer understated elegance. Finally, the Heritage Rajasthani-meets-Andaman theme combines mirror-work fabric, marigold garlands, and conch shell props for a bold fusion statement. Each style can be customised to the number of trays — ceremonies on Havelock Island typically range from 11 to 51 trays depending on family tradition and guest count.

How Much Does Trousseau Tray Decoration Cost in Havelock Island?

Budgeting for Trousseau Tray Decoration on Havelock Island requires factoring in both the service fee and the logistics of sourcing materials to a remote island destination. A basic package covering 11 to 15 trays with fabric wrapping, ribbons, and artificial flowers typically ranges from INR 8,000 to INR 18,000. A mid-range package with fresh tropical flowers, themed props, and premium fabric for 21 to 31 trays costs between INR 22,000 and INR 45,000. A premium island bridal trousseau setup with bespoke props, custom signage, and a styled display table for 41 to 51 trays can range from INR 55,000 to INR 1,20,000 or more. Shipping fragile props and fresh flowers from Port Blair to Havelock Island adds roughly INR 3,000 to INR 8,000 to most budgets. Booking a decorator at least 60 to 90 days in advance is strongly recommended given limited availability on the island. Destination wedding favours and additional gifting elements are usually priced separately.

Wedding Trousseau Packaging: Fabrics, Props, and Materials That Work Best

The choice of materials in wedding trousseau packaging determines both visual impact and durability — especially critical in Havelock Island's humid, salt-air environment. Silk and satin ribbons outperform paper-based alternatives in coastal conditions. Thermocol or acrylic bases stay firm on sandy or uneven resort surfaces. Artificial flowers made from high-quality foam or cloth retain their shape throughout a long photo session under tropical sunlight, whereas delicate fresh blooms like roses may wilt within two to three hours. That said, fresh anthuriums, birds-of-paradise, and orchids — all abundantly available in the Andaman islands — are highly favoured for their resilience and tropical authenticity. Reusable cane or bamboo trays add an eco-conscious layer to beach wedding gifting, resonating with the sustainability ethos of many destination couples. Personalised name tags, monogrammed tissue paper, and custom wax seals elevate the gifting setup from beautiful to bespoke.

People Also Ask

What items are typically placed in a trousseau tray for an Indian wedding?
A traditional Indian trousseau tray usually holds sarees, lehengas, jewellery sets, dry fruits, mithai, cosmetics, and household items like diyas or pooja accessories. For a Havelock Island destination wedding, couples often add local Andaman specialities such as coconut sweets or shell-based keepsakes to personalise the beach wedding gifting experience.
How many trays are ideal for a Havelock Island destination wedding trousseau?
Most Indian families traditionally present 11, 21, or 51 trays depending on regional customs. For a compact destination wedding on Havelock Island with 50 to 150 guests, 11 to 21 beautifully styled trays strike the right balance between tradition and the intimate coastal setting, keeping logistics manageable and presentation impactful.
Can I get fresh flowers for bridal tray arrangement on Havelock Island?
Yes, fresh tropical flowers like anthuriums, orchids, and birds-of-paradise are available through Port Blair suppliers who ferry stock to Havelock Island. Order at least 48 to 72 hours in advance through your decorator. These blooms are resilient in humid conditions and add authentic island character to a bridal tray arrangement.
What is shagun tray decoration and how is it different from trousseau decoration?
Shagun tray decoration refers specifically to trays presented during auspicious rituals — usually containing cash, sweets, or ceremonial items — as a blessing gift. Trousseau tray decoration is broader, covering all the bride's gifted belongings. Both can be styled similarly, but shagun trays tend to be smaller and more ritual-focused.
How far in advance should I book a trousseau decorator for a Havelock Island wedding?
Book at least 60 to 90 days before your wedding date. Havelock Island has a limited number of experienced event decorators, and peak season from October to March fills slots quickly. Early booking also allows time to plan material sourcing, ferry schedules for props, and a trial tray presentation if needed.
Are eco-friendly materials available for wedding trousseau packaging in Havelock Island?
Absolutely. Bamboo trays, jute wrapping, biodegradable tissue, and natural dried flowers are popular eco-conscious choices that align beautifully with Havelock Island's conservation ethos. Many decorators on the island actively promote sustainable wedding trousseau packaging to minimise waste in this ecologically sensitive destination.
What is the typical turnaround time for setting up trousseau trays at a resort?
A professional decorator typically needs three to five hours to fully assemble, wrap, and style 21 to 31 trousseau trays at a resort venue. For larger setups of 41 or more trays with custom props, allow five to seven hours. Coordinate setup timing with your resort's event team to avoid conflicts with other wedding functions.
Can destination wedding favours be integrated into the trousseau tray display?
Yes, many couples on Havelock Island incorporate destination wedding favours — such as personalised shell keepsakes, Andaman spice boxes, or handwoven pouches — directly into the tray display. This dual-purpose approach enriches the visual presentation and gives guests a tangible memory of the island wedding, making the trousseau gifting setup feel cohesive.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Trousseau Tray Decoration available on Havelock Island itself, or do I need to arrange it from Port Blair?
Some experienced decorators operate from Havelock Island directly, while others are based in Port Blair and travel with materials via the daily ferry. Both models work, but island-based decorators offer simpler logistics. Confirm sourcing and travel plans with your chosen vendor well before your wedding date to avoid last-minute delays.
What is the best time of year to have a Trousseau Tray Decoration ceremony on Havelock Island?
October to March is peak season with calm seas, low humidity, and excellent light for photography — ideal for an outdoor trousseau display. The monsoon months of June to September bring rough ferries and high humidity that can affect material quality, making this period less suitable for elaborate tray setups.
Can I ship my own trousseau items to Havelock Island safely?
Yes, but pack items in hard-sided, waterproof cases and ship via reliable courier to Port Blair, then arrange last-mile ferry transport to Havelock Island. Factor in two to three extra days for transit. Jewellery and fragile items should travel with a family member personally rather than in checked or shipped luggage.
Do Havelock Island resorts provide space and tables for a trousseau gifting setup?
Most full-service resorts like those near Radhanagar Beach and Elephant Beach provide event space upon advance request. Confirm table dimensions, floor surface, and available power points with the resort coordinator. Some venues charge a small setup fee for using their space for private gifting ceremonies not part of the main banquet package.
How is shagun tray decoration different from a full trousseau display at a destination wedding?
Shagun tray decoration focuses on ritual-specific trays presented during auspicious moments — typically smaller in count and simpler in styling. A full trousseau display covers all the bride's gifted items across many trays and is a larger production. At a Havelock Island destination wedding, both are often combined into a single styled event for efficiency.
Can Trousseau Tray Decoration be done on the beach itself at Havelock Island?
Yes, beach setups are popular, but require weighted prop bases and wind-resistant fabric choices. Avoid loose petals or lightweight paper elements that scatter in sea breeze. Schedule beach setups during low-tide, low-wind windows — typically early morning or late afternoon — and always have a covered backup location in case of sudden rain.
What budget should I set aside for destination wedding favours alongside tray decoration?
For a Havelock Island wedding, allocate INR 150 to INR 600 per guest for destination wedding favours such as personalised shell keepsakes, Andaman spice boxes, or handwoven pouches. Factoring in 50 to 100 guests, this adds INR 7,500 to INR 60,000 to your overall gifting and decoration budget depending on the keepsake quality.
